Color chart
Color variations can be obtained or synthesized by mixing special colors that are called "primary" colors. Several color models exist and each color can be split among its primary components. The following charts show the intensity of the different primary colors.
In the RBG color model, the color #efe8c6 is a mix of Red with intensity 93.7%, Green with intensity 91% and Blue with intensity 77.6%.

Color space conversions
The hexadecimal color efe8c6 has the RBG color space values R:239, G:232, B:198 and the CMYK color space values C:0, M:0.03, Y:0.17, K:0.06
colorimetry | value | CSS language |
RGB hexadecimal | efe8c6 | #efe8c6 |
RGB decimal | 239,232,198 | rgb(239,232,198) |
RGB percentage | 93.7,90.9,77.6 | rgb(93.7%,90.9%,77.6%) |
CMYK | 0,3,17,6 | |
HSL | 50,56,86 | hsl(50,56%,86%) |
HSV | 50,17,94 |
